package Icon::Theme::Index::Parse;
use warnings;
use strict;
use Config::IniHash;
=head1 NAME
Icon::Theme::Index::Parse - Parse the index file for Freedesktop compatible icon themes.
=head1 VERSION
Version 0.0.1
=cut
our $VERSION = '0.0.1';
=head1 SYNOPSIS
Information for index file specification can be found at the URL below.
http://standards.freedesktop.org/icon-theme-spec/icon-theme-spec-latest.html
use Icon::Theme::Index::Parse;
my $themeindex = Icon::Theme::Index::Parse->new_from_file('/usr/local/share/icons/hicolor/index.theme');
if($themeindex->{error}){
print "Error!\n";
}
=head1 METHOD
=head2 new_from_data
This forms a new object from the raw data.
One arguement is accepted and it is the raw data from a
index file.
my $themeindex=Icon::Theme::Index::Parse->new_from_data($data);
if($themeindex->{error}){
print "Error!\n";
}
=cut
sub new_from_data{
my $data=$_[1];
my $method='new_from_data';
#init the object
my $self={ error=>undef, errorString=>'', perror=>undef, module=>'Icon-Theme-Index-Parse' };
bless $self;
#make sure a file is specified
if (!defined( $data )) {
$self->{error}=4;
$self->{errorString}='No data specified';
$self->{perror}=1;
warm($self->{module}.' '.$method.':'.$self->{error}.': '.$self->{errorString});
return $self;
}
$self->{ini}=ReadINI(\$data, case=>'preserve' );
return $self;
}
=head2 new_from_file
This creates a new object from the specified
index file.
One arguement is accepted and it is the path to the
file.
my $themeindex=Icon::Theme::Index::Parse->new_from_file('/usr/local/share/icons/hicolor/index.theme');
if($themeindex->{error}){
print "Error!\n";
}
=cut
sub new_from_file{
my $file=$_[1];
my $method='new_from_file';
#init the object
my $self={ error=>undef, errorString=>'', perror=>undef, module=>'Icon-Theme-Index-Parse' };
bless $self;
#make sure a file is specified
if (!defined( $file )) {
$self->{error}=1;
$self->{errorString}='No file specified';
$self->{perror}=1;
warm($self->{module}.' '.$method.':'.$self->{error}.': '.$self->{errorString});
return $self;
}
#make sure it exists
if (!-f $file) {
$self->{error}=2;
$self->{errorString}='The specified file does not exist';
$self->{perror}=1;
warm($self->{module}.' '.$method.':'.$self->{error}.': '.$self->{errorString});
return $self;
}
#opens the file
my $data;
if ( open(INDEXFILE, $file) ) {
$data=join('', <INDEXFILE>);
close(INDEXFILE);
}else {
$self->{error}=3;
$self->{errorString}='No file specified';
$self->{perror}=1;
warm($self->{module}.' '.$method.':'.$self->{error}.': '.$self->{errorString});
return $self;
}
$self->{ini}=ReadINI(\$data, case=>'preserve' );
return $self;
}

=head2 dirThreshold
The icons in this directory can be used if the size
differ at most this much from the desired size.
Returns 2 if not present.
my $threshold=$themeindex->dirThreshold('48x48/mimetypes');
=cut
sub dirThreshold{
my $self=$_[0];
my $dir=$_[1];
my $method='dirType';
if (!$self->errorblank) {
warn($self->{module}.' '.$method.': A parmanent error is set');
}
#make sure the user specified a directory
if (!defined( $dir )) {
$self->{error}=5;
$self->{errorString}='No directory specified';
$self->{perror}=1;
warm($self->{module}.' '.$method.':'.$self->{error}.': '.$self->{errorString});
return undef;
}
#make sure the dir info exists
if (!defined( $self->{ini}{$dir} )) {
$self->{error}=6;
$self->{errorString}='The directory "'.$dir.'" does not exist';
$self->{perror}=1;
warm($self->{module}.' '.$method.':'.$self->{error}.': '.$self->{errorString});
return undef;
}
#return 2 as per the spec if this is not defined
if (!defined( $self->{ini}{$dir}{Threshold} )) {
return '2';
}
return $self->{ini}{$dir}{Threshold};
}

=head1 ERROR CODES
=head2 1
No file name specified.
=head2 2
The file does not exist.
=head2 3
Failed to open the index file.
=head2 4
No data specified.
=head2 5
No directory specified.
=head2 6
The dir queries does not exist.
